Household electric water pump converted to solar energy
The key to successfully converting a traditional electric pump to a solar-powered system lies in using solar pump inverters. These devices take the DC (direct current) power generated by solar panels and convert it into the AC (alternating current) required by most electric pumps. . Can the oxygen pump be charged by solar energy How many watts
Oxygen concentrators, which provide continuous oxygen therapy for respiratory conditions, typically require 300-600 watts of power and can be efficiently run on solar energy with proper battery backup. The solar-powered oxygen delivery (SPO2) system consists of a commercially-available oxygen concentrator, charge controller, battery bank, and solar panels to provide medical-grade oxygen from ambient air without the need for reliable grid access.
